Seneca Falls Women's Rights History Tour (no transportation) On July 19-20, 1848, a group of men and women met publicly to discuss women’s equality for the first time in United States History. They did so in Seneca Falls, New York, a mere 40 miles from Ithaca.

On June 21, 2016 from 10:00 am-4:00 p.m., we will head to Seneca Falls to explore this historic site. First, we will get a park-ranger guided tour of Elizabeth Cady Stanton’s home in Seneca Falls. Then we’ll break for a gourmet picnic lunch of brie, melon, prosciutto, salami, dolmades, baguette, and more, plus a homemade dessert! We will then tour the newly rebuilt Wesleyan Chapel, where the historic meeting took place, as well as the park visitors center and women’s history museum. Woman suffrage historian, Laura Free, will offer stories throughout the tour about the woman suffrage pioneers Stanton and Susan B. Anthony and the early days of the women’s rights movement.

Special Tour of the Synchrotron Spelunking for x-rays, with hors d'oeuvres: Come learn about and explore the Cornell High Energy Synchrotron Source: a machine based on special relativity, built to explore the subatomic world, then repurposed to serve just about every branch of physical research -- from medicine to masterpieces, batteries to bones. And the machine might soon help search for dark matter. A short presentation over delicious snacks will be followed by a tour of (at least part of) the 1/2-mile long tunnel under tower road on Cornell Campus. Sunday afternoon, 4:00-5:30PM. January 24th. A working kerosene railroad lantern from the NYCS mainline. Unpainted with a clear lens. Kero is one of the more common railroad lanterns in today's collectors' market. This is the last kerosene railroad lantern manufactured by Adams & Westlake and is still in production, although not for regular railroad use. New York Central was renamed New York Central Lines during WWI. It was controlled by the U.S.R.A.. The name New York Central System (N.Y.C.S) became the name in 1931 and lasted until the Penn Central was formed 0 000125.0 125 .0004E7 40

A working kerosene railroad lantern from the NY Central mainline. Unpainted with a clear lens with New York Central on the glass itself. Dietz No. 6 bell bottom lantern was produced from the early 1890s through 1919. This lantern used a unique globe that only fit this exact model, unlike most other tall globe lanterns of the era which used a standard 5-3/8 globe, often referred to as the No. 39 globe. The New York Central Railroad ordered hundreds of these lanterns from the 1890s through the early 1900s and consequently, most No. 6 lanterns are marked for the New York Central, like this one. The exact age of this lantern is not known, but some design features indicate that it's an earlier model, dating anywhere from the 1890s through the early 1900s. 1 000200.0 200 .0007E7 70

Albrecht Dürer was angry at Marcantonio Raimondi, who had made a line-for-line copy of Dürer's work. Dürer obtained an injunction, but only against the use of Albrecht's well-known "AD" insignia. Raimondi worked with famous artists on creating authorized prints. He and other, less-skilled print makers who sold their mass-produced versions served to acquaint the general public with works that were otherwise limited to the wealthy, including the church. 0 000600.0 600 .0005E7 50
